Dot 3, 4 and 5.1 can be mixed, dot 5 CANNOT be mixed without completely cleaning the brake lines and using non perishable rubbers.

Old liquid is quite brown, it should be clearly seen when the new light amber fluid appears.

I've recently changed a dot 4 system to 5.1 and the whole job took about

750-800ml, (4 brakes with abs plus clutch circuit), and that included a good bit of wastage.

If you expell all the air by squeezing the bottle then seal it you won't get any more moisture in than it would sitting on a shelf. However once the foil seal is ripped it's very difficult to reseal it properly - the fuild absorbs water creating a small vacuum, osmotic pressure and vacuum pulls in more air, etc etc.
